My Prompts MCP
My Prompts MCP
Легковесный MCP-сервер, который предоставляет пользовательские промпты, определенные в Markdown-файлах, с поддержкой аргументов.
Храните свои .md файлы с промптами в репозитории — отдельном git-репозитории или папке в существующем — и подключите эту директорию к вашему AI-клиенту через этот MCP-сервер. Таким образом, ваши промпты будут версионироваться, ими можно будет делиться, и их будет легко обновлять на разных машинах и между членами команды.
Пример использования My Prompts MCP с Cherry Studio:
https://github.com/user-attachments/assets/32dfa36d-657f-4b9b-8086-c7a00ffe3185
Этот проект разработан и поддерживаетсяСергеем Предводителевым. Поддержка сообщества помогает проекту активно развиваться и поддерживаться в актуальном состоянии. Вы можете поддержать проект, используя следующие сервисы:
Спасибо за вашу поддержку ❤️
Общее использование
Установка
Скачайте бинарный файл для вашей платформы из GitHub Releases.
Создание промпта
Создайте .md файл в вашей директории промптов, например greet.md:
---
description: Greet a person by name
arguments:
- name: name
description: The person's name
required: true
---
Please greet {{name}} in a friendly and professional way.Подключение к MCP-клиенту
Добавьте следующее в конфигурацию вашего MCP-клиента (транспорт stdio):
{
"mcpServers": {
"my-prompts-mcp": {
"command": "/path/to/my-prompts-mcp",
"args": ["--path=/path/to/prompts"]
}
}
}Отредактируйте файл claude_desktop_config.json:
macOS:
~/Library/Application Support/Claude/claude_desktop_config.jsonWindows:
%APPDATA%\Claude\claude_desktop_config.jsonLinux:
~/.config/Claude/claude_desktop_config.json
Добавьте приведенный выше фрагмент в файл, затем перезапустите Claude Desktop.
Откройте Settings → MCP Servers, нажмите Add и заполните команду сервера и аргументы из фрагмента выше.
Документация
Формат файла промпта
Каждый .md файл в настроенной директории предоставляется как промпт. Имя файла без расширения .md по умолчанию используется как имя промпта.
Поля Front matter
Опциональный YAML front matter в начале файла управляет тем, как промпт представляется клиенту.
Поле | Тип | Обязательно | Описание |
| string | Нет | Имя промпта. По умолчанию — имя файла без расширения. |
| string | Нет | Человекочитаемый заголовок. |
| string | Нет | Краткое описание, отображаемое в AI-клиенте. |
| list | Нет | Список аргументов (см. ниже). |
Аргументы
Аргументы могут быть определены в двух формах:
Простая (только имя):
arguments:
- arg_nameПолный объект:
arguments:
- name: arg_name
description: What this argument means
required: trueПоля каждого аргумента:
Поле | Тип | Обязательно | Описание |
| string | Да | Имя аргумента. |
| string | Нет | Описание аргумента. |
| boolean | Нет | Является ли аргумент обязательным. По умолчанию |
Промпты без аргументов или с одним аргументом поддерживаются почти всеми MCP-клиентами. Промпты с двумя и более аргументами поддерживаются не везде. Известные клиенты, поддерживающие несколько аргументов:
Плейсхолдеры
Используйте {{arg_name}} в теле промпта. Плейсхолдеры заменяются значениями аргументов, предоставленными во время запроса.
Пример файла промпта
---
name: name-generator
title: Name Generator
description: Generate a name for a product, project, or company
arguments:
- name: description
description: What needs to be named (product, project, company, etc.)
required: true
- name: style
description: Naming style (e.g. minimalist, creative, technical, playful)
required: false
---
Generate 10 name ideas for: {{description}}.
{{style}}
Requirements for the names:
- Easy to remember and pronounce
- Suitable for use as a domain name
- Unique and distinctive
For each name provide a one-line explanation of why it works.Лицензия
"My Prompts MCP" — это свободное программное обеспечение. Оно выпущено на условиях лицензии BSD.
Пожалуйста, ознакомьтесь с LICENSE для получения дополнительной информации.
This server cannot be installed
Resources
Unclaimed servers have limited discoverability.
Looking for Admin?
If you are the server author, to access and configure the admin panel.
Latest Blog Posts
MCP directory API
We provide all the information about MCP servers via our MCP API.
curl -X GET 'https://glama.ai/api/mcp/v1/servers/vjik/my-prompts-mcp'
If you have feedback or need assistance with the MCP directory API, please join our Discord server